React (15 10/2016) is a JavaScript component-oriented View-Framework developed by Facebook. Many "big players" like Instagram, Netflix, Airbnb or the Wall Street Journal using React to build large web- and mobile- applications on client and server side.
- Simplicity - easy learnable and clear API
- Maintainable - component oriented design and a simple architecture for large applications
- Constancy - good communication of changes, careful extensions and slow deprecations
- Integration - only a view framework and enabled for soft migrations in existing projects
- Ecosystem - a living community with wide application scenarios
- Dev-Tools - Webpack enabled and many React-Developer-Tools for Chrome, Firefox, etc.
- Practice - used by Facebook itself and open source since 2013
